IEML.L vs. IITU.L
IEML.L (iShares J.P. Morgan Emerging Markets Local Government Bond UCITS ETF USD (Dist)) and IITU.L (iShares S&P 500 Information Technology Sector UCITS ETF USD (Acc)) are both exchange-traded funds - IEML.L is a Emerging Markets Bonds fund tracking the J.P. Morgan GBI-EM Global Diversified 10% Cap 1% Floor Index, while IITU.L is a Technology Equities fund tracking the S&P 500 Capped 35/20 Information Technology Index. Both are passively managed. Over the past 10 years, IEML.L returned 2.18%/yr vs 26.23%/yr for IITU.L. At a 0.33 correlation, their price movements are largely independent. IEML.L charges 0.50%/yr vs 0.15%/yr for IITU.L.
